blezz - if you want a lifetime renewal for ME you can get that at Epik @robepik - to the best of my knowledge it is 10 years maximum by registry rules, then Epik extends for you forever so you would always stay between 9 and 10 years

Although agree that if you just want do manage renewal yourself ten years at a time and not bother with doing a transfer every 60 days until you hit the 10 year max, then go with the cheapest renewal. It would take a year and a half to add 9 years renewal by transfer hopping every 60 days.
